An Hour Before Daylight: Memories of A Rural Boyhood
by Jimmy Carter
Delightful Read (6/9/2005)
An Hour Before Daylight is a delightful, heart-warming tale of life in rural America. I read this book after I completed John Grisham's 'A Painted House' and found that it told "the rest of the story." The books were very similar, however, Mr.Carter's book was nonfictional.more
